Ultrafiltration is a membrane separation technology designed to purify and separate solutions. The ultrafiltration membrane system uses ultrafiltration membrane fibers as the filter medium and relies on the pressure difference on both sides of the membrane as the driving force. This system allows only solvents (such as water molecules), inorganic salts, and small molecular organic substances to pass through, while retaining larger molecules such as suspended solids, colloids, proteins, and microorganisms. The result is effective purification or separation of the solution.
